Government jobs vacancy in Nepal With the economic growth of Nepal, the demand for government jobs is increasing day by day. There are many vacancies for government jobs in Nepal, ranging from teaching and administrative positions to technical and research posts. The Ministry of Public Service and Labour is the main source for job seekers to apply for various posts in the government organizations. The government of Nepal offers various job opportunities for both freshers and experienced professionals. However, the number of vacancies for government jobs varies depending on the availability of resources and the number of applicants. Generally, the government offers jobs in the fields of agriculture, education, health, engineering, finance, and administration. To apply for a government job in Nepal, prospective candidates must first meet the minimum qualifications set by the Ministry of Public Service and Labour. After that, they must apply online through the official website of the Ministry or through the official job portals of the respective government organizations. The applicants are then shortlisted on the basis of their academic qualifications, experience, and other criteria. Once the shortlisted candidates are selected, they will go through a rigorous interview process. During the interview, the candidates will be asked about their experience, educational qualifications, and career goals. Successful candidates will then be offered a job with the government organization. The government of Nepal also provides various benefits to its employees such as health insurance, travel allowance, and other perks. These benefits make working for the government a desirable option for many job seekers. The job market for computer engineers in Canada is one of the most promising fields in the country. With the rise of technology and the digital era, computer engineering has become a crucial part of the economy, creating numerous job opportunities for engineers in Canada. With the increasing demand for skilled and competent computer engineers, the job market in this field is expected to grow at an impressive rate in the coming years. The Canadian job market for computer engineers is expanding rapidly, and the demand for qualified professionals in the field is high. The country is home to some of the most innovative companies in the world, such as Shopify, Blackberry, and Google, which offer excellent job opportunities for computer engineering professionals. According to a report published by Workopolis, a leading Canadian job search website, computer engineering is one of the top ten highest paying jobs in Canada. The average salary for computer engineers in Canada is around $78,000 annually, which is higher than the national average salary. The salary range for computer engineers varies depending on the level of experience, expertise, and location. The highest salaries are found in the technology hub of Toronto, where the cost of living is also high. However, other cities in Canada such as Vancouver, Calgary, and Montreal also offer excellent job opportunities for computer engineers. The job market for computer engineers in Canada is highly competitive, and employers are looking for highly skilled professionals with a strong background in computer engineering. To be successful in this field, one needs to have a degree in computer engineering, computer science, or a related field. A master's degree in computer engineering or a related field is also highly desirable. In addition to formal education, employers in Canada also look for candidates with relevant work experience. Internships, co-op programs, and summer jobs are excellent opportunities for students to gain valuable work experience in the computer engineering field. Many universities and colleges in Canada offer these programs to their students, which are highly valued by employers. The job market for computer engineers in Canada is not limited to a particular sector. Computer engineers can find employment in several industries, including software development, gaming, telecommunications, and finance. The demand for computer engineers in these industries is high, and the job opportunities are diverse. The Canadian government is also investing heavily in the technology sector, which is creating more job opportunities for computer engineers. The government's Innovation Agenda is designed to support and promote innovation in Canada, which includes investing in the technology sector. This has led to the development of several start-ups and tech companies in Canada, which are creating more job opportunities for computer engineers. In conclusion, the job market for computer engineers in Canada is highly promising, and the demand for skilled professionals in this field is expected to grow in the coming years. With a degree in computer engineering or a related field, relevant work experience, and a strong skillset, one can find excellent job opportunities in various industries in Canada. The high salaries, diverse job opportunities, and government support make Canada an attractive destination for computer engineers looking for a rewarding and exciting career.

Interior design is a field that is growing rapidly in Europe. With the increase in population and urbanization, there is a high demand for interior designers in the region. Interior designers play a crucial role in shaping the look and feel of homes, offices, hotels, restaurants, and other public spaces. They work closely with architects, contractors, and clients to create functional, aesthetically pleasing spaces that meet the needs of the users. Interior design jobs in Europe are diverse and offer a range of opportunities for professionals with different backgrounds and skill sets. Whether you are interested in residential or commercial design, there are plenty of opportunities to pursue a career in this field. Here are some of the top interior design jobs in Europe: 1. Residential Interior Designer Residential interior designers work on projects that involve designing and decorating homes. They work closely with clients to understand their needs and preferences, and create spaces that are functional, comfortable, and aesthetically pleasing. Residential interior designers often work on projects that involve remodeling or renovating existing homes, as well as new construction. 2. Commercial Interior Designer Commercial interior designers work on projects that involve designing and decorating public spaces such as offices, hotels, restaurants, and retail stores. They work closely with clients to understand their brand image and create spaces that align with their goals and objectives. Commercial interior designers often work on large-scale projects that involve multiple spaces and require a high level of coordination with other professionals. 3. Hospitality Interior Designer Hospitality interior designers work on projects that involve designing and decorating hotels, restaurants, and other hospitality spaces. They work closely with clients to create spaces that are welcoming, functional, and aesthetically pleasing. Hospitality interior designers often work on projects that require a high level of attention to detail and a deep understanding of the needs and preferences of hotel guests and restaurant patrons. 4. Lighting Designer Lighting designers work on projects that involve designing and installing lighting systems in homes, offices, hotels, and other public spaces. They work closely with architects, contractors, and clients to create lighting systems that are energy-efficient, functional, and aesthetically pleasing. Lighting designers often work on projects that require a deep understanding of lighting technology and a high level of creativity. 5. Set Designer Set designers work on projects that involve designing and decorating sets for television shows, movies, and theater productions. They work closely with directors and producers to create sets that are realistic, functional, and aesthetically pleasing. Set designers often work on projects that require a high level of creativity and attention to detail. 6. Freelance Interior Designer Freelance interior designers work independently and often work on a project-by-project basis. They work closely with clients to create spaces that meet their needs and preferences, and often specialize in a particular area of design such as residential or commercial design. Freelance interior designers often work on projects that require a high level of creativity and flexibility. 7. Project Manager Project managers work on projects that involve managing the design and construction process from start to finish. They work closely with architects, contractors, and clients to ensure that projects are completed on time, within budget, and to the satisfaction of all stakeholders. Project managers often have a background in architecture or interior design, as well as experience in project management. 8. Furniture Designer Furniture designers work on projects that involve designing and manufacturing furniture for homes, offices, hotels, and other public spaces. They work closely with manufacturers to create furniture that is functional, aesthetically pleasing, and meets the needs of the users. Furniture designers often have a background in industrial design or engineering, as well as a deep understanding of materials and manufacturing processes. 9. Textile Designer Textile designers work on projects that involve designing and manufacturing textiles for homes, offices, hotels, and other public spaces. They work closely with manufacturers to create textiles that are functional, aesthetically pleasing, and meet the needs of the users. Textile designers often have a background in textile design or fashion design, as well as a deep understanding of materials and manufacturing processes. 10. Retail Designer Retail designers work on projects that involve designing and decorating retail stores and other commercial spaces. They work closely with clients to create spaces that are welcoming, functional, and aesthetically pleasing. Retail designers often work on projects that require a deep understanding of consumer behavior and the retail industry. Interior design jobs in Europe offer a range of opportunities for professionals with different backgrounds and skill sets. Whether you are interested in residential or commercial design, there are plenty of opportunities to pursue a career in this field. With the right education, training, and experience, you can build a successful career as an interior designer in Europe.
